تواصل معنا
Webflow Premium Partner إيهاب فايز
العودة لأدوات AI Coding
DevOps والبنية التحتية

GitHub Actions Workflows

إنشاء وتعديل خطوط أنابيب CI/CD مع اختبار وبناء ونشر تلقائي.

Claude Code Copilot Cursor Codex Gemini CLI

نظرة عامة

سير عمل GitHub Actions يمكّن وكيل البرمجة من إنشاء وتعديل وتصحيح ملفات CI/CD workflows في مستودعات GitHub. يمكن للوكيل كتابة ملفات YAML لسير العمل التي تتضمن خطوات البناء والاختبار والنشر.

يستطيع الوكيل تحليل سير عمل موجود واقتراح تحسينات، إضافة خطوات جديدة مثل فحص الأمان أو نشر المعاينات، وتصحيح الأخطاء عند فشل سير العمل. كما يمكنه استخدام GitHub CLI لعرض حالة عمليات التشغيل.

أساسية لأي مشروع على GitHub يريد أتمتة عمليات البناء والاختبار والنشر لضمان جودة مستمرة وإصدارات موثوقة.

لمن هذه الأداة؟

  • مطورين يريدون أتمتة CI/CD لمشاريعهم على GitHub
  • مهندسي DevOps الذين يحسنون خطوط الأنابيب الحالية
  • فرق التطوير التي تحتاج نشر تلقائي عند الدمج
  • مطورين يريدون فحص الأكواد تلقائياً قبل الدمج
  • فرق تريد أتمتة إنشاء الإصدارات والسجلات

التثبيت

إعداد Claude Code
gh workflow list
mkdir -p .github/workflows

الإعدادات

# .github/workflows/ci.yml
name: CI
on:
  push:
    branches: [main]
  pull_request:
    branches: [main]
jobs:
  test:
    runs-on: ubuntu-latest
    steps:
      - uses: actions/checkout@v4
      - uses: actions/setup-node@v4
      - run: npm ci
      - run: npm test